Pottsville, PA Keely Run Mine Accident, Jul 1880

Death In a Mine.

At 11 o'clock on the 27th, Johnathan Wasley, superintendent, Frank Willman, inside boss, and John Reese, district superintendent of the Philadelphia and Reading Coal and Iron company, descended Keely Run colliery at Pottsville, Pa., to examine the ventilation. They were found at one o'clock, dead, from black damp. The most intense excitement prevailed, and all three men dead have families.

The Stevens Point Journal, Stevens Point, WI 31 July 1880
